Edge

Edge is a fundamental design element that represents the meeting point or boundary between two distinct surfaces, materials, or spaces, playing a crucial role in both aesthetic composition and structural integrity across various design disciplines. In architectural and industrial design contexts, edges serve as critical transition points that define form, create visual interest, and influence how objects or spaces are perceived and experienced. The treatment of edges - whether sharp, beveled, rounded, or seamlessly integrated - significantly impacts both the functional performance and visual appeal of designed elements, with considerations ranging from safety and ergonomics to aesthetic harmony and visual weight. Throughout design history, edge treatment has evolved alongside technological capabilities and cultural preferences, from the stark geometric edges characteristic of modernist architecture to the organic, flowing edges prevalent in contemporary biomorphic design. The manipulation of edges serves multiple purposes in design: they can direct attention, create hierarchy, influence user interaction, and contribute to the overall structural stability of objects and buildings. In product design, edge treatment directly affects manufacturability, durability, and user safety, while in architectural applications, edges play a vital role in weather resistance, structural load distribution, and spatial definition. The consideration of edges has become increasingly sophisticated with the advent of digital design tools and advanced manufacturing processes, enabling designers to create complex edge conditions that would have been impossible to achieve through traditional methods. 256268
Edge

Edge is a term that can be approached from various perspectives and fields, including linguistics, mathematics, design, graphics, and computer science. In the context of computer graphics, edge refers to a technique used to create a smooth transition between two objects or surfaces, while in linguistics, it denotes a concept of limitation and the potential to exceed boundaries. In mathematics, edge is a fundamental concept in geometry and graph theory, representing the boundary of a geometric shape or a connection between two vertices. In design, edge denotes an approach that seeks to use innovative, advanced technologies, materials, and tools to create unique and extraordinary products or experiences. Another perspective on edge is its use in the context of business and technology. Edge computing refers to a distributed computing paradigm that brings computation and data storage closer to the sources of data, such as sensors, mobile devices, and IoT devices. This approach aims to reduce latency, increase data security and privacy, and improve network efficiency by processing data at the edge of the network, rather than sending it to a centralized cloud server. Edge computing is becoming increasingly important in various industries, including healthcare, manufacturing, transportation, and smart cities. 246158
Edge

Edge is a fundamental concept in mathematics and geometry. It is one of the basic building blocks of geometric objects, along with points, lines, and surfaces. It is a line segment connecting two vertices, and is often referred to as the boundary of a geometric shape. In graph theory, an edge is a connection between two vertices, and it is often used to represent a relationship between two entities.
